A Look at the House’s Edge

If you are a recreational gamer, or if you’re a novice gambler, then you should have heard the phrase "House Edge," and pondered what it alludes to. Most individuals believe that the House advantage is the ratio of monies lost to total money wagered, except that, this isn’t the situation. In actuality, the House Edge is a ratio made from the average loss compared to the initial wager. This ratio is vital to understand when making bets at the various betting house games as it tells you what bets provide you a greater chance of winning, and which bets provide the casino an astounding advantage.

The House’s Edge in Table Games

Understanding the House’s Edge ratio for the casino table games that you play is very vital because if you don’t know which bets provide you the best odds of winning you can throw away your money. 1 example of this occurs in the game of craps. In this game the inside propositional wagers can have a House advantage ratio of up to sixteen %, while the line wagers and 6 and 8 wagers have a much lower one point five percent House advantage. This example absolutely illustrates the affects that understanding the House advantage ratios can have on your success at a table game. The Casino’s Advantage in Casino Poker

Poker games competed in at betting houses also have a casino’s advantage to keep in mind. If you plan on betting on Double Down Stud the House’s advantage will be two point six seven percent. If you play Pai Gow Poker the casino’s Edge will range between one point five percent and 1.46 percent. If you prefer to bet on Three Card Poker the House’s advantage will range between two point three two % and three point three seven % dependent on the version of the game. And if you wager on Video Poker the House’s Edge is just point four six % if you play a Jacks or Better video poker machine.
